You will then be given 2 minute 1 【正确答案】 Windbreaks Farmers use different kinds of soil conservation methods to protect their land against damage from farming and the forces of nature

5、./ One important form of soil conservation is the use of windbreaks. / Windbreaks are barriers formed by trees and other plants with many leaves. / Farmers plant them in lines around their fields. / Windbreaks stop the wind from blowing soil away. / They also keep the wind from destroying or damagin

6、g crops./ They are very important for growing grains, such as wheat. / Windbreaks can help protect a farmers land./ However, / windbreaks seem to work best when they allow a little wind to pass through. / If the wall of trees and plants blocks the wind completely, / then violent air motions will tak

7、e place close to the ground. / Theses motions cause the soil to lift up into the air where it will be blown away. / 【知识模块】 听写 2 【正确答案】 Global Warming Last week, a United Nations report said humans are “very likely“ the cause of most of the temperature increases in the last fifty years./ It said glob

8、al warming is undeniable, / and that the world can expect to feel the effects for centuries to come./ The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change released the report in Paris at a conference of climate experts. / Representatives of more than one hundred governments agreed on the findings. / This i

9、s the most detailed scientific report to date on global warming and the influence of fossil-fuel burning and other human activity. / The scientists say there is greater than a ninety percent chance that greenhouse gases are the main cause of rising temperatures and sea levels. / The report also link

10、s global warming to other changes including increased dryness in some areas and violent storm patterns. / 【知识模块】 听写 3 【正确答案】 The Undersea Quake Sunday will be six months since the earthquake and tsunami waves in the Indian Ocean. / The undersea quake produced a series of ocean waves as high as ten m
